Defining Physical Fitness

Physical fitness is “a set of abilities that one possesses in order to perform physical activities.

Physical activity is any bodily movement produced by the contraction of skeletal muscles that results in a substantial increase in energy expenditure” (Centers for Disease Control and Prevention or CDC, 1985).

I can become physically fit (e.g., improve or maintain it) through exercise, which is “a type of physical activity consisting of planned, structured and repetitive bodily movement” (CDC, 1985). This means that physical fitness is a measurable set of characteristics that is determined by my exercise habits (American College of Sports Medicine or ACSM, 2010).
